Handover of International KKN Students at Thai School

Hat Yai - On Friday, June 28, 2024, the Head of the Research and Community Service Institute (LP2M) of UIN Raden Mas Said Surakarta, Dr. Muhammad Latif Fauzi, MA, officially handed over International Community Service Program (KKN) students to Sangkhom Islam Wittaya School in Thailand. This handover was carried out in an effort to strengthen cooperation between UIN Raden Mas Said Surakarta and the educational institution in the implementation of the KKN program. This KKN activity is planned to last for a month.

In his speech, the Head of LP2M emphasized the importance of the role of students in making a positive contribution to society, especially in the context of KKN. He also expressed his hope that students will be able to establish good communication with the local community and carry out KKN programs with dedication and responsibility. "Take advantage of this International KKN program as a place to expand your international network," said the Head of LP2M.

Meanwhile, Sangkhom Islam Wittaya School welcomed this collaboration as a form of support for educational development and community empowerment. They are committed to supporting KKN students in carrying out their duties in the school environment by providing the necessary guidance and facilities. They hope that this activity can be increased in terms of the number of participants in the coming year.

The collaboration between UIN Raden Mas Said Surakarta and Sangkhom Islam Wittaya School is expected to provide great benefits for both parties and the surrounding community. This is also a strategic step in building a sustainable network of cooperation in the fields of education and community service.
